About Jones, Oklahoma

Jones is a locality in Oklahoma County, Oklahoma, United States. It has a population of approximately 2,885. The population density is 81.5 people per km². Jones is located at 35.5659°N, 97.2870°W. It observes the Central Time (America/Chicago) timezone. Jones is an incorporated locality. ZIP code: 73049.

Jones marks a transition where the sprawling, red-earthed plains yield to the thickening brush of the Cross Timbers. It lies 4.8 miles north-northwest of Choctaw, OK (from Choctaw, OK: bearing 348°T), and is situated 8.7 miles northwest of Harrah.
